The original price of a car was $25,200. Because the car owner thought he could get more money for the car, he increased the price of the car to 110% of its original price. After a week, the car had not sold, so the owner then discounted the price by 10%, and the car was finally sold. What price was the car sold for?

  1. $25,200
  2. $25,000
  3. $24,948
  4. $24,542
  5. $23,658

Answer(s): C

Explanation:

Pay attention, when you raise a number by X% and than you reduce X% you don’t get the original number again because the second time you took X% off you reduced it from a larger number thus answer A is not the correct one,
Let’s check:
25,200 x 1.1 = 27,720.
27,720 x 0.9 = 24,948 and not 25,200. The correct answer is C.



On a map, 1 inch represents 28 miles. How many inches would be necessary to represent a distance of 383.6 miles?

  1. 5.2
  2. 7.4
  3. 13.7
  4. 21.2
  5. 28.7

Answer(s): C

Explanation:

This is a proportion problem. Dividing the requested amount of miles by the reference amount would give us the answer in inches. 383.6 / 28 = 13.7 inches.



15 Java programmers, working in a constant pace, finish a web page in 3 days. If after one day, 9 programmers quit, how many more days are needed to finish the remainder of the job?

  1. 5.
  2. 2.
  3. 8.
  4. 4.
  5. 6.

Answer(s): A

Explanation:

The total working days for finishing a web page are (15 x 3) 45. If after one day 9 programmers quit, only 15 working days are done and the rest of the programmers (6) Need to finish (45 – 15) 30 days of work. It will take them 5 more days.



Tim and Élan are 90 miles away from one another. They are starting to move towards each other simultaneously, Tim at a speed of 10 Mph and Élan at a speed of 5 Mph. If every hour they multiply their speeds, what is the distance that Tim will pass until he meets Élan?

  1. 30 miles.
  2. 35 miles.
  3. 45 miles.
  4. 60 miles
  5. 65 miles

Answer(s): D

Explanation:

Tim is traveling at twice the speed of Élan, and so will be after they multiply their speeds.
In other words, their speeds will always be at a 2:1 ratio no matter what and therefore the ratio between the roads that they’ll pass will also be 2:1 or 60 miles to 30 miles. Tim will go through 60 miles.



In a rectangular coordinate system, what is the area of a triangle whose vertices have the coordinates (4, 0), (6, 3), and (6, -3)?

  1. 7.5
  2. 7
  3. 6.5
  4. 6
  5. 5.5

Answer(s): D

Explanation:

First draw the x and y-axes, then plot the points and connect them. The length of the base is 6 units [from (6, 3) to (6, -3)] and the height is 2 units [from (6, 0) to (4, 0)].
Area of a triangle = (base × height) / 2, so (6 × 2)/2 is 6.
